I love stripey sock yarn, but I don’t love knit socks. My arms are also always cold, so I made these super simple, super stretchy little hand and arm warmers!

They stretch to fit a wide range of sizes. You can make them long enough to go up over your biceps, and they won’t sag down, and they’re small enough to throw in your purse without needing to bring a bulky jacket!

Yarn: Approximately 450 yds Fingering/Sock yarn split equally in half by weight.
These were made from one skein of Lang Jawoll Color, but any fingering weight yarn will work.

Needles: US 0 (2.0 mm) knitting needles (Long cable circulars for magic loop, DPNs, or small sock circulars depending on your preference)

Gauge: 13 st and 8 rows = 1” (2.5cm) in 2x2 ribbing unblocked

Measurements: Width (laid flat) = 2.75” (7cm) un stretched. 7.5” (19cm) fully stretched
Length varies depending on how much yarn you use
